Comparison of Shear Wall and Bracing in RCC Framed Structures

Abstract

In past few years considerable emphasis has been given on performance based design for earthquake resistant structure. Therefore to increases the ductility of the structure a shear wall or a bracing system is introduced in a moment resisting frame. A shear wall and a bracing system in a RCC framed structure is a wall or system which is designed to resist shear, the lateral force due to earthquake or wind and to control the deflection and to increases the ductility demand. In this paper a comparison of shear wall and bracing in rcc framed structure with different locations is studied and results are presented.
